Abstract
By application of a low voltage direct current to cells (D) comprised of semiconductor materials, the cells are capable of generating heat through one of their faces and cold through the opposite face, both faces being separated by an inverted metal pyramid (B), the generated cold or heat being conducted through coils (A-F) of water which circulates in closed circuit, by means of a pump (G-J), the heat or cold being extracted through electrofans (I-H), separating the cold from the heat for use in separate independent living spaces.
